It can be challenging to detect if content is written by AI, as AI-generated content can often mimic human writing. However, there are a few signs that may suggest a piece of content is AI-generated:
1. Inconsistencies in writing style: AI-generated content may have language or stylistic inconsistencies that are unusual for human writers.
2. Lack of personal voice: AI-generated content may lack the personal voice or unique perspective that is characteristic of human writing.
3. Repetitiveness: AI-generated content may repeat certain phrases or ideas in a way that seems unnatural.
4. Unusual or nonsensical phrases: AI-generated content may include phrases that don’t quite make sense or seem out of place.
5. Unusual or incorrect grammar and punctuation: AI-generated content may contain errors in grammar, punctuation, or syntax that are not typically found in human-written content.
Ultimately, detecting AI-written content may require a combination of analyzing writing style, language patterns, and overall quality. Keep in mind that AI technology is constantly evolving, so new tools and methods may become available in the future to help detect AI-generated content more effectively.
